Key Features That Define the Clamp Assembly Automation Experience
Modern automatic clamp assembly machines are distinguished by a suite of advanced features designed to maximize uptime and minimize waste. At the core of these systems is a modular design philosophy that allows manufacturers to configure the machine for specific clamp types, sizes, and materials without requiring a complete overhaul of the production line. High-speed indexing tables, coupled with precision feeding mechanisms, ensure that components are positioned accurately every time, which is critical for maintaining the integrity of the final product. Many units now incorporate real-time monitoring systems that track cycle times, detect jams, and alert operators to potential issues before they cause significant downtime. The use of servo-driven actuators provides unparalleled control over the insertion and crimping forces, which is essential for handling delicate or high-tolerance clamp assemblies. Furthermore, the inclusion of quick-change tooling systems means that switching between different product runs can be accomplished in minutes rather than hours. Technical Specifications and Performance Capabilities
Delving into the technical specifications of a high-end automatic clamp assembly machine reveals the engineering sophistication behind its performance. Most industrial-grade models are capable of achieving production rates exceeding 2,000 assemblies per hour, depending on the complexity and size of the clamp being produced. The machines typically operate on a multi-station indexing platform, with each station performing a specific task such as feeding, forming, inspection, or ejection. Precision is measured in microns, with servo-driven systems providing force feedback to adjust for material variations in real time. Power consumption is optimized through efficient servo motors and regenerative braking systems, reducing the overall energy footprint of the production line. The control architecture is usually based on a PLC with an intuitive HMI interface, allowing operators to program parameters, monitor production metrics, and diagnose faults with ease. Many advanced models also offer networking capabilities, enabling seamless integration into a factory’s existing MES or ERP systems for comprehensive production tracking. Maintenance is simplified through modular component design, with critical wear parts easily accessible for quick replacement. These machines are built to operate in demanding industrial environments, with robust enclosures and cooling systems that ensure reliable performance even in high-temperature or dusty conditions. Staying Ahead with Latest Trends and Innovations in Clamp Assembly
The field of industrial automatic clamp assembly machines continues to evolve rapidly, driven by trends such as Industry 4.0, artificial intelligence, and sustainability. Modern machines are increasingly equipped with IoT sensors that transmit real-time production data to cloud-based analytics platforms, enabling predictive maintenance and remote diagnostics. Machine learning algorithms are being applied to optimize assembly parameters automatically, further reducing cycle times and improving quality. Sustainability is also a growing focus, with manufacturers designing machines that consume less energy and produce less waste through optimized material utilization.
